In Alter do Chão, the Amazon reveals one of its most scenic faces, formed by countless islands and strips of dazzling white sand that emerge in the summer amidst the greenish waters of the Tapajós River. There, in the so-called Amazonian Caribbean, you will navigate through an incredible maze of waterways that includes the river, creeks (igarapés), flooded forests (igapós), and the crystal-clear, warm waters of Lago Verde. There is also time to relax in rustic straw huts while enjoying fresh juices made from the region’s typical fruits.

Day 2 – Jamaraquá Community – National Forest – Trails and Canoeing
Visit to the Jamaraquá Community, located within the Tapajós National Forest. The community is part of a project supporting sustainable forest management in the Amazon. The tour provides visitors with insight into how riverine (traditional) populations use natural resources. A new source of income is ecological (artisanal) leather production. During the visit, it is possible to see the entire latex transformation process. Jamaraquá is one of the smallest communities in the Tapajós National Forest.
We will begin a walk in the Amazon rainforest (primary forest). There are two trail options: the first lasting approximately 2h30 (round trip), and the second around 4h30. Along the way, you will see towering trees over 30 meters high. Stop for lunch (included). On the way back, optional canoeing through the flooded forest (igapó) or small creeks (igarapés). On the return journey, we will visit several beautiful beaches. After sunset, return to the hotel or lodge.

Day 3 – Ponta Grande Beach – Corocas Community – Amazon Turtle Watching
After breakfast, we will cross the mighty Tapajós River and reach the Arapiuns River. Our first visit will be to the Corocas Community, a group of indigenous descendants. There, you will learn about local crafts, such as tucumã straw weaving and other handmade pieces, as well as part of their culture. Stop for lunch (included). Afterwards, stops for swimming at white-sand beaches with crystal-clear waters, including Ponta Grande and Ponta do Icuxí – among the most beautiful in the region. In Corocas, we will also visit indigenous stingless bee breeding and the Amazon turtle conservation project. In the late afternoon, we will return to Alter do Chão by speedboat, admiring the sunset at Ponta do Cururu.

Day 4 – Lago Verde – Igapó do Macaco – Enchanted Forest
After breakfast, we will cross Lago Verde in a traditional indigenous canoe pulled by a small motor (rabeta). We will land at Alter do Chão’s main beach, the famous Ilha do Amor. From there, we will continue by boat to the Igapó do Macaco. Between March and August, part of the forest is submerged, creating a stunning landscape where it is possible to observe fish and birds that inhabit the flooded trees. Between September and February, the landscape changes completely, with small streams (igarapés) and crystal-clear springs where we can swim.
Stop for lunch (not included – suggested options: Farol da Ilha Restaurant or a beachside meal). Free afternoon to relax and swim at Alter do Chão’s postcard-perfect beaches. In the evening, at 8:00 pm, we will take small boats to a deserted beach for a traditional local experience called Piracaia – a luau-style beach banquet with grilled fish, fruits, and traditional Carimbó dances.
